(3x - 5) / (x + 5) = 1

Multiply both sides by (x + 5):

(3x - 5) = (x + 5)

Remove brackets:

3x - 5 = x + 5

Add 5 to both sides:

3x = x + 10

Subtract x from both sides:

2x = 10

Divide both sides by 2:

x = 5
